Established in 1899, the official state Museum of Natural History is housed in a 195,000-square-foot building and features six exhibiting galleries and a discovery room containing over five million pieces of Oklahoma history dating back 300 million years. Exhibit titles include Ancient Life; Natural Wonders; People of Oklahoma; Brown Special Exhibitions Gallery; World Cultures Gallery and Pleistocene Plaza.
